Navigating the bank loan market: Trends, volumes and strategies

This chapter explores the unique characteristics of the bank loan market compared to other credit markets, focusing on the role of regulated lenders and the resulting stability. It highlights the significance of borrower-lender relationships in shaping pricing and terms, underscoring the market's tailored approach to credit facilities.
